Tesla Model 3 unveiling event reportedly will have only a small guest list selected by Elon Musk

We have been wondering why only a few people have received an invitation for the Model 3 unveiling, which is now only 3 weeks away. As of now, only the winners of the referral program have reported having received the invite for the event taking place in Los Angeles.

The last event Tesla held in Los Angeles, the “D event”, was at the company’s design studio and over 4,000 people were in attendance, including hundreds of Model S owners and Tesla employees, but this time around, long-time owners who usually get invited to these events have yet to hear from the company.

There are two simple explanations: either Tesla simply didn’t send all the invites yet or the company is actually planning for a smaller event with only a small group of people.

A recent report from a Tesla owner suggests the latter to be true. Tesla Motors Club member calisnow, who attended the D event in 2014, contacted his Tesla sales representative to request an invite to the Model 3 unveiling and he shared the email response in a post on the TMC forums:

“Hey [redacted],

I am afraid I have no way of getting you tickets to this event. From what I was told, it will be a small group of people selected by Elon and his immediate team.

Sincerely,

[redacted] “

I would take this with a grain of salt since based on our past experience, sales people at Tesla are often kept in the dark about upcoming unveilings in order to minimize the risk for leaks.

With this said, a small group of people could be an interesting solution for Tesla which had problems with getting started on time during its last two major events. The company could invite a smaller group of people, which should be easier to manage, and actually start the event on time for a change.

Assuming that all the referral program winners come to the event, add some Tesla employees, Musk’s VIPs and a few media, and it could still add up to decent crowd.
